What This Means For Your Trip

Flight Duration: At 9,009 miles, this ultra-long-haul flight will take approximately 17h 53m. This is one of the world's longest routes. Plan for significant rest and multiple meals on board.

Time Adjustment: London is 7 hours behind Perth. Plan for moderate jet lag—give yourself 5 days to adjust before important activities.

Environmental Impact: An economy class seat produces approximately 2175 kg of CO2. Consider carbon offset programs—planting 197 trees could offset this flight.

How far is Perth from London?

The flight distance from Perth International Airport (PER) to London Heathrow Airport (LHR) is 9,009 miles (14,499 km). This is the great circle distance calculated using the Vincenty formula.
